Mountain bikes have reached their peak quite a few years ago, I have a 2019 norco fluid fs1, it only has 120 rear and 130 front with a 66.5 head angle, but it handles everything I throw at it just fine, fast rough tracks at the local bike park, steep double black downhill tracks, and its super fun to ride too, pretty much any relatively modern mountain bike can do pretty much anything, its just certain types of bikes are better at certain things, so what is there to improve really? the last few years the only thing they've been doing to try and keep sales going is changing the geometry to make them slacker, but now they've gotten to the point where trail bikes and enduro bikes both have downhill bike head angles of about 63 degrees, which is stupid if you ask me, because they've basically turned every bike into the same bike just with different amounts of travel. Back in the day a trail bike would have trail bike geometry, and an enduro bike would have enduro bike geometry, they had different geometry for different classes of bikes, but now trail bikes and enduro bikes basically have downhill bike geometry, personally I don't want a bike with a 63 degree head angle, the steering is slower, the front end feels vague on flatter corners, that's why I'm keeping my norco for as long as it lasts, for me its the perfect balance, slack enough to handle any double black, but not too slack that it feels slow and vague on xc tracks, I actually moved from a 2017 trek slash 9.8 to the norco, and it was the best decision I made, every time I see a new bike review its just the same old, they're all much of a muchness.
